CHONGQING (CQNEWS) -- On January 3, during the "Forum on the New Land-Sea Corridor Helping Chongqing Enterprises Go Global and the Annual Meeting of the International Cooperation Chamber of Commerce 2024", the sponsor, Chongqing Private Economy International Cooperation Chamber of Commerce, announced the results achieved by private enterprises from Chongqing in "going global in groups", and expected a wider path for international cooperation.

Zhang Xingming, President of Chongqing Chamber of Commerce for International Cooperation in Private Economy and Chairman of Sokon Holding Company, released a set of data on site. In 2023, the Chamber organized 112 entrepreneurs to conduct business activities in 8 countries and regions including Vietnam, South Korea, Singapore and Malaysia, and held discussions and exchanges with nearly 50 foreign government organizations and business institutions; entrepreneurs signed framework cooperation agreements with 12 organizations such as Business Association of China in Vietnam, Mailin International in Singapore, and Business Exchange Association of China in Malaysia; the Chamber also helped two Chongqing enterprises to invest tens of millions yuan in building factories in Vietnam and Singapore, respectively.

On that day, the Chamber signed strategic cooperation agreements on helping Chongqing enterprises go global with Chongqing Branch of Agricultural Bank of China, Yongchuan Comprehensive Bonded Zone Management Committee and other institutions; strategic cooperation agreements on friendly business association with Chongqing Representative Office of China Federation of Overseas Chinese Entrepreneurs in Poland, Cambodia-China Culture and Tourism Promotion Association, and St. Petersburg Center for Asia-Pacific Economic Cooperation Development in Russia.

How to lead Chongqing's private enterprises to achieve more fruitful results in “going global in groups” in 2024?

Huang Xin, Vice Chairman of Chongqing Federation of Industry and Commerce, suggested that Chongqing Chamber of Commerce for International Cooperation in Private Economy should build a cooperation platform for “going global”, focusing on promoting the implementation of the "Seven Action Plans" on export of equipment capacity, upgrading of investment and technology attracting, improvement of foreign trade, promotion of foreign trade, innovation in services and trade, construction of cooperation platforms, and expansion of cultural exchanges, in order to solve difficulties for member enterprises in going global.

At the same time, the Chamber should play a demonstrative and leading role in guiding its members to "go global", especially companies such as Seres, Panhua and Runtong. It should leverage their own advantages in interpersonal network, fund, information, etc. to lead and drive upstream and downstream industrial chains and supporting small and medium-sized enterprises to participate in international cooperation, connect with overseas resources, and expand overseas markets.

Huang Xin also suggested that the Chamber should play its dominant role in "going global", assist member enterprises in seizing business opportunities, play a leading role in investment and financing, and risk prevention, help enterprises understand the international economic situation, prevent and resolve overseas risks, and continue to deepen international cooperation.
